Local company collecting thank-you cards for soldiers

Posted at 4:30 AM, May 23, 2018
and last updated 2018-05-23 16:00:08-04

CINCINNATI -- "There's nothing like" getting a card or a package from home as a service member on deployment, veteran Joe Ball said Tuesday. 

"It gives you a reminder of why you're there and who you're protecting," he said. "And another reason to make sure the guys stay the task and come home."

Total Quality Logistics, a Cincinnati-based freight transportation company, hopes to send hundreds of those reminders to active-duty service members as part of Military Appreciation Month, but it needs help from the Greater Cincinnati community.

Until May 31, anyone wishing to send a message of appreciation to the United States military can create a card on the company's website. TQL will print the cards at the end of Military Appreciation Month and mail them to members of the military.

TQL corporate giving manager Corey Drushal said the card collection campaign and accompanying Hauls for Heroes fundraiser are evidence of the company's commitment to hiring veterans and supporting active duty service members.

"So many of our carriers and customers are part of the military or are veterans, so it's the right thing to do," she said. "We want to blow it up big in May."
